How they compare

Uruguay currently reports 28,471 current US$ against 26,363 current US$ in Korea, Democratic People's Republic of, a difference of 2,108 current US$.

That makes Uruguay's figure about 1.1 times Korea, Democratic People's Republic of's.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 32 shared years of data; in 1986 it was Uruguay ahead.

Korea, Democratic People's Republic of ranks 128th and Uruguay ranks 126th of 154 countries.

Across the 4 decades both report, Korea, Democratic People's Republic of averaged higher in 3 and Uruguay in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Korea, Democratic People's Republic of Uruguay Difference Ahead
1980s 21,667 current US$ 30,000 current US$ 8,333 current US$ Uruguay
1990s 63,333 current US$ 52,000 current US$ 11,333 current US$ Korea, Democratic People's Republic of
2000s 265,000 current US$ 20,518 current US$ 244,482 current US$ Korea, Democratic People's Republic of
2010s 34,152 current US$ 20,903 current US$ 13,248 current US$ Korea, Democratic People's Republic of

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Last refreshed

Net bilateral aid flows from DAC donors, Austria (current US$) with 389 missing years estimated by linear interpolation between the nearest real observations. Only gaps of 4 years or fewer are filled, and never beyond the first or last actual measurement — these are filled holes, not forecasts.
